GE to [Mrs. C. T. Simpson], London, [April 1876]
Text: Letters and Recollections of Julius and Mary Mohl, ed. M. C. M. Simpson, 1887, p. 359.
The Priory, 1877.
But please tell our dear Madame Mohl that I retain a happy memory of her pleasant visit here during her last stay in London, and that I am glad to have some news of her through you. The last I had was from M. Scherer, to whom his wife had sent word that she had found the dear old lady sobbing bitterly in her solitude. 642 That left a sad impression on my mind, and I like to know now that you are added to the other friends of many years who can give her their cheering presence.
M. E. Lewes.
